Apple 15-inch MacBook Pro(mid 2009) User Review | Apple iWorld
by iWorld
Apple updated its line of MacBook and MacBook Pro on June 8, 2009 with faster processors, SD card slot, better battery life and better display. This review is the upper standard 15-inch MacBook Pro purchased in the UK(model number MB986B / A), and carries over to other computers and MacBooks, and the advantages and disadvantages of these new changes.
Buy 17 MacBook Pro Notebook Since their introduction in October 2008, unibody MacBook Pro have been produced from a single sheet of aluminum. Apple has improved on this project with the latest Macbook Pro battery by removing the panel underneath the laptop. The result is a perfectly smooth finish on the bottom of the Macbook, but also allow the user to remove to remove the battery.
smooth, seamless bottom Macbook Pro Production of the entire laptop with a single sheet of aluminum results in a rigid chassis combines invalid. This means that there is less likely to fracture or break in this developing case. Because of the properties of aluminum, the laptop is very unlikely to crack or break. However, aluminum is relatively soft metal, so it can deform heavy pressure should be applied to how physically sits on the laptop. Aluminium is a conductive material, so heat is spread throughout the computer, providing more efficient cooling, but also making the entire computer is moderately warm to the touch, after long-term intensive treatment. This is especially true when running Windows.

The City of Dallas, Texas, has known for a long time that they have a problem with burglaries of motor vehicles (BMVs). In 2009 the city did a review of the problem and found that the perpetrators are especially fond of GPS devices and laptops, and that in the course of these crimes approximately 70 percent of the vehicles are damaged.
